Abstract

1499329 Working stone HY-MAC Ltd 10 Sept 1975 [10 Sept 1974] 39440/74 Heading B5E Apparatus for breaking up a layer 11 of a substantially rigid material, such as concrete or masonry, comprises first and second rigid jaw members 1, 2, the first jaw member having at least one hook-like tooth 7, 8 and the second jaw member being pivoted on the first jaw member to permit the opening between the jaws to be closed on to the layer, and hydraulic ram means 4 mounted on the first member for pivoting of the second member to tend to close the opening, the first jaw member having mounting means 25, 28 such as to enable a torque due to forces required to insert the tooth under the layer to be transmitted through the mounting means. As described, the apparatus is mounted on the dipper 22 of an excavator and the first jaw member 1 has forwardly and rearwardly directed teeth 7, 8 which co-operate with respective bars 9, 10 on the second jaw member 2 which is movable about a pivot 3 on the first jaw member by an hydraulic ram 4 connected between pivots 5, 6. The mounting means connects the apparatus to pivots 25, 28 on the dipper 22 and bucket ram 26 of the excavator, the dipper being movable about a pivot 23 on a boom 20 by an hydraulic ram 24, and the boom being movable about a pivot on the excavator by an hydraulic ram 21. The ram 4 can be operated so that the layer to be broken is gripped between the tooth 8 and bar 10 of jaw member 2, as shown, or between the tooth 7 and bar 9 of jaw member 2. The breaking of the layer 11 may be effected by the operation of the ram 4 engaging the jaw members with the layer, or the ram 4 may merely position the jaws and the bending moment applied to the layer by operation of the bucket ram 26. Operation of the dipper ram 24 may assist in inserting the teeth 7 or 8 beneath the layer. Reference has been directed by the Comptroller to Specification 1,391,786.
